A bird this strange deserves more than one interpretation.
For several years, artist friends Robin Janson, Shari McCollough, and Rhiannon Thunnel have challenged each other to create artwork inspired by the same bird species, each using their own artistic medium. Their 2026 subject is the iconic American Woodcock, a bird that has earned legendary status among birders for its unusual shape, curious behavior, and undeniable personality.
Rhiannon Thunnel's blown glass interpretation transforms the woodcock into a delicate and striking sculptural piece. The flowing lines, layered coloration, and careful craftsmanship capture the bird's unmistakable silhouette while showcasing the beauty and precision of glass artistry.
The American Woodcock has long been celebrated at the Indiana Dunes Birding Festival, appearing in past festival art and branding and winning over bird lovers with its wonderfully awkward appearance and famous "sky dance" courtship displays.
This piece is part of the Woodcock Art Trilogy, accompanied by original watercolor and felted woodcock creations from the other participating artists.
